Problemi di riavvio di Apache – Curl correlati

Ho un problema di compilazione LAMP, ho tutto compilato e funzionante, ma quando cerco di riavviare apache ho il seguente errore:

seg fault o un errore analogo analogo rilevato nel process parent

  • Apache risponde sia HTTP che HTTPS sulla stessa port
  • Il server virtuale basato su Apache è un process costoso?
  • Apache load balancer con i server https real e certificati client
  • Apache Rewrite Regola non corrispondente al Colon (:)
  • htaccess riscrivendo tutti i sottodomini alle sottodirectory
  • Alta carica della CPU sul sito Django / Apache / mod_wsgi
  • E il riavvio di apache aborti, so che è correlato con estensione curl per php, come quando compila php senza curl l'errore non viene visualizzato. Ho cercato molto in Google e ho trovato molte domande simili, ma nessuno con una soluzione.

  • LogParser per Apache come Microsoft IIS LogParser
  • Apache2 server che utilizza un sacco di CPU
  • Come faccio ad analizzare un risultato di Bench Apache?
  • Apache: host virtuali con più posizioni con più radici di documento: è ansible?
  • Autorizzazione, apache utente e cartella www in Linux
  • Sincronizza i file su più server (rsync?)
  • One Solution collect form web for “Problemi di riavvio di Apache – Curl correlati”

    Finalmente ho risolto il problema, ma purtroppo da una soluzione alternativa.

    Come ho detto nella domanda, il problema è stato correlato a Curl, come quando curl sono stati rispettati php ho l'errore di segmentazione errore, Reading in Google ho scoperto che questo errore è comune e dificult da risolvere: D, e connessi con estensione php ordine di carico. Quindi, l'errore può apparire con qualsiasi altro module compilato.

    Il modo in cui ho risolto stava portndo Curl fuori dalla compilazione e caricandola dritto da php.ini, facendo una compilazione manuale del module Curl e impostando il path al path predefinito dei moduli php, "/ usr / local / lib" nel mio caso.

    Dopo di che, aggiungendo:

    extension="curl.so" 

    Il file php.ini ha risolto il problema per me.

    Spero che aiuta se qualsiasi corpo ha trovato questa domanda e ha lo stesso problema.

    Suggerimenti per Linux e Windows Server, quali Ubuntu, Centos, Apache, Nginx, Debian e argomenti di rete.